响应式网站设计关键技巧在于运用灵活布局、流体网格、自适应图像和媒体查询等技术,以适配不同设备和屏幕尺寸,注重内容优先和用户体验,确保跨设备间页面呈现一致,还需利用现代浏览器支持的开发框架,如Bootstrap,实现响应式设计,这些技巧共同提升网站在手机、平板和桌面等设备上的适配性和用户体验,助力用户随时随地顺畅访问信息。
在当今数字化时代,网站已经成为企业展示形象、提供服务、沟通交流的重要平台,随着智能手机和平板电脑的普及,用户对网站的访问不再受设备限制,因此响应式网站设计显得尤为重要。
理解响应式设计的核心理念
响应式设计是一种网页设计方法论,旨在确保网站能够在各种设备和屏幕尺寸上自适应显示,其核心理念是根据设备的特性和功能,动态调整网页的布局、字体、图像等元素,以提供最佳的用户体验。
掌握关键的CSS技术
响应式设计主要依赖于一系列灵活的CSS技术,这些技术能够使网页在不同设备上呈现不同的布局和样式,媒体查询(Media Queries)是最为核心的技术之一,通过设定不同的CSS样式规则,媒体查询能够让浏览器根据设备的屏幕宽度、高度、分辨率等参数来应用相应的样式,可以为移动设备设置较小的文字大小和较窄的图片,而在桌面设备上则显示更大的文字和更清晰的图片。
流式布局(Fluid Layout)也是响应式设计的重要技术之一,流式布局采用百分比来设置元素的宽度和高度,使得整个页面的布局能够根据浏览器窗口的大小而自动调整,这种方法使得网页在不同尺寸的屏幕上都能够保持相对一致的外观和用户体验。
利用JavaScript增强交互性
虽然CSS是响应式设计的基础,但JavaScript在提升网页交互性方面也发挥着重要作用,通过JavaScript,可以实时监测用户的行为和设备的状态,并根据这些信息来动态调整网页的布局和功能,当用户滚动页面时,可以使用JavaScript来动态加载更多内容,提高网页的加载速度和用户体验。
JavaScript还可以用于实现一些复杂的交互效果,如表单验证、动画效果等,这些效果不仅能够提升用户的使用体验,还能够增加网页的吸引力。
响应式网站设计是一种适应多种设备显示的现代设计方法,它结合了HTML、CSS和JavaScript等多种技术来实现最佳的用户体验,通过掌握上述关键技巧,设计师可以创建出既美观又实用的响应式网站,满足不同用户的浏览需求。
在实际应用中,不断测试和优化是确保响应式网站性能的关键环节,开发者需要使用专业工具对网站进行性能分析,及时发现并解决性能瓶颈,以确保网站在各种设备上都能流畅运行,为用户提供优质的服务与体验。